Если кто захочет свой репозиторий забабахать, то можно сделать форк исходного репо
https://github.com/webosbrew/apps-repo и изменить его. Также можно просто создать такой json-файл
https://repo.webosbrew.org/api/apps.json и разместить его где-нибудь на сайте в Сети.
Формат репозитория Homebrew Channel (пример):
- Код: Выделить всё
{
"paging": {
"page": 1,
"count": 20,
"maxPage": 1,
"itemsTotal": 20
},
"packages": [
{
"id": "com.github.k4zmu2a.space-cadet-pinball",
"title": "3D Pinball \u2013 Space Cadet",
"iconUri": "https://repo.webosbrew.org/apps/icons/com.github.k4zmu2a.space-cadet-pinball.png",
"manifestUrl": "https://github.com/webosbrew/SpaceCadetPinball/releases/download/v0.0.3/webosbrew.manifest.json",
"manifest": {
"id": "com.github.k4zmu2a.space-cadet-pinball",
"version": "0.0.3",
"type": "native",
"title": "Pinball",
"appDescription": "Technical Demo for SpaceCadetPinball",
"iconUri": "https://github.com/webosbrew/SpaceCadetPinball/raw/webos/webos/icon.png",
"sourceUrl": "https://github.com/webosbrew/SpaceCadetPinball",
"rootRequired": false,
"ipkUrl": "https://github.com/webosbrew/SpaceCadetPinball/releases/download/v0.0.3/com.github.k4zmu2a.space-cadet-pinball_0.0.3_arm.ipk",
"ipkHash": {
"sha256": "00a35773e61d3eba3173fcf3fa2bc9804d2d24ff5c24fa488cc797afe6e16c05"
},
"ipkSize": 7465122
},
"pool": "main",
"shortDescription": "Technical Demo for SpaceCadetPinball",
"fullDescriptionUrl": "apps/com.github.k4zmu2a.space-cadet-pinball/full_description.html"
},
...
]
}